What is ovulation?
Ovulation is when a mature egg is released from your ovary, typically occurring around day 14 of a 28-day cycle. This is the most fertile time in your cycle, when conception is most likely to occur. The egg survives for 12-24 hours after release.
Why calculate?
Understanding your ovulation timing helps you plan pregnancy more effectively by identifying your fertile window—the 5-6 days when you're most likely to conceive. This knowledge empowers you to make informed decisions about family planning.
Ovulation signs
- Clear, stretchy cervical mucus (egg-white consistency)
- Slight increase in basal body temperature
- Mild cramping or twinges on one side
- Breast tenderness or sensitivity
- Increased libido and energy
- Light spotting or discharge
